Depositions can also be taken of current officer, director, managing agent, or employee of a party pursuant to Code of Civil Procedure section 2025.280: The service of a deposition notice under Section 2025.240 is effective to require any deponent who is a party to the action or an officer, director, managing agent, or employee of a party to attend and to testify. If you want to settle the case and your attorney is deposing someone with settlement authority, carefully worded questions supported by documents demonstrating the strength of your case may affect the other partys confidence in its claims or defenses and help lessen a partys resolve to bring the matter to trial.
